What are 4 polygenic traits?.

Chemistry
1 answer:
Veseljchak [2.6K]1 year ago
6 0

In humans, height, skin color, hair color, and eye color are examples of polygenic traits.

A polygene is a member of a collection of non-epistatic genes that interact additively to steer a phenotypic trait, consequently contributing to more than one-gene inheritance, a sort of non-Mendelian inheritance, in preference to unmarried-gene inheritance, which is the core belief of Mendelian inheritance.

A polygenic trait is a feature, which includes height or skin coloration, that is encouraged by way of or extra genes. because a couple of genes are concerned, polygenic developments do not comply with the styles of Mendelian inheritance. Many polygenic traits are also stimulated by means of the environment and are called multifactorial.

Most inherited trends in animals are polygenic. a few examples are: conformation, kind, size, sturdiness, disorder resistance, temperament, velocity, milk and egg production, growth fee, maturation and sexual adulthood rate, and numerous inherited diseases.

14. Explain, in terms of ions, why a 10.0-milliliter sample of 0.10 M NH4Cl(aq) is a poorer conductor of
Licemer1 [7]
Ionic compounds conduct electricity when dissolved in water, because the free-floating ions can carry charge. The more ions you have, the more readily the solution will carry that charge. 10.0 mL of 0.10 M NH4Cl has only 0.001 mol of NH4+ and 0.001 mol of Cl-, whereas 10.0 mL of 0.30 NH4Cl has 0.003 mol of NH4+ and 0.003 mol of Cl-. The 0.10 M sample is a poorer conducted of electricity because it has less ions in solution.
